Output b75d6833376ee6ff8248c7a64f73e3164c58c006bfe6931a2d99f4876a8bffce:7

value
10664266
script pubkey
OP_0 OP_PUSHBYTES_20 0668546388d4dd25ba020b7517acf666eb798d72
address
bc1qqe59gcug6nwjtwszpd630t8kvm4hnrtjdqrylh
transaction
b75d6833376ee6ff8248c7a64f73e3164c58c006bfe6931a2d99f4876a8bffce